Output 62520cdb77b9de00a1eb1a1e0e7ca3bf421b8aa9201b10bb0a88da648ee41c6e:1

value
22839310
script pubkey
OP_0 OP_PUSHBYTES_20 a2eba010a25502e7e7d725e033fe088c3003b365
address
bc1q5t46qy9z25pw0e7hyhsr8lsg3scq8vm9y2s05c
transaction
62520cdb77b9de00a1eb1a1e0e7ca3bf421b8aa9201b10bb0a88da648ee41c6e